Ponte Chiasso to Verrès by train and bus
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Ponte Chiasso to Verrès is to train and bus which costs €18 - €24 and takes 4h 29m.
The fastest way to get from Ponte Chiasso to Verrès is to drive which takes 1h 46m and costs €30 - €45.
No, there is no direct bus from Ponte Chiasso to Verrès. However, there are services departing from Como - Franscini and arriving at Verres - Via XXVI Febbraio via Como and Milano - Lampugnano M1.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 55m.
The distance between Ponte Chiasso and Verrès is 272 km. The road distance is 175.7 km.
The best way to get from Ponte Chiasso to Verrès without a car is to train and bus via Turin which takes 4h 2m and costs €20 - €55.
It takes approximately 4h 2m to get from Ponte Chiasso to Verrès, including transfers.
Ponte Chiasso to Verrès b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Como station.
Ponte Chiasso to Verrès b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Milano, Autostazione Lampugnano station.
Yes, the driving distance between Ponte Chiasso to Verrès is 176 km. It takes approximately 1h 46m to drive from Ponte Chiasso to Verrès.
